Abstract
The invention discloses the method and device that a kind of intelligent video plays.The method that the intelligent video plays, including:Obtain the program request instruction of user;The video of program request instruction institute program request is loaded into default video playback container;The icon of operation button in the video playback container is determined according to currently playing video;When receiving the operational order of video of the program request, the content of operation button corresponding to operational order described in real-time loading.The present invention reduces the EMS memory occupation amount of video player in itself, so as to save system resource in the case where not influenceing Consumer's Experience.

In one embodiment according to the center of currently playing video come determine in the video playback container operation by
The position of the icon of button.User be free to move the broadcast window of the video, therefore operation button in the video playback container
The position of icon can also move.The video playback container is confirmed according to the size of the broadcast window of currently playing video
The size of middle operation button.Wherein, when the broadcast window is more than default first size, the size that operation button uses uses
Standard size;When the broadcast window is more than default second size and is less than first size, the size that operation button uses is adopted
With simplifying size;When the broadcast window is less than default second size, the size that operation button uses uses mini size, when
During using mini size, some unessential buttons will be hidden.
